CAS 17364-16-8
:1-palmitoil-sn-glicero-3-fosfocolina
Descripción:
1-palmitoil-sn-glicero-3-fosfocolina, comúnmente conocido como palmitoilfosfatidilcolina (PPC), es un fosfolípido que desempeña un papel crucial en las membranas celulares. Se caracteriza por un esqueleto de glicerol esterificado con un ácido palmítico (un ácido graso saturado) en la posición sn-1 y un grupo fosfocolina en la posición sn-3. Esta molécula anfifílica exhibe propiedades tanto hidrofílicas como hidrofóbicas, lo que la hace esencial para la estructura y función de la membrana. PPC es un componente principal de las membranas biológicas, contribuyendo a la fluidez e integridad de la membrana. También está involucrado en varios procesos biológicos, incluyendo la señalización celular y el metabolismo de lípidos. La sustancia se encuentra típicamente en un estado cristalino líquido a temperaturas fisiológicas, facilitando su papel en la dinámica de la membrana. Además, tiene aplicaciones en sistemas de entrega de medicamentos y nanotecnología debido a su biocompatibilidad y capacidad para formar liposomas. Su número CAS, 17364-16-8, se utiliza para la identificación en bases de datos químicas y contextos regulatorios.
